-ren ikuspegi orokorraTiristoreen moduluak

Tiristoreen moduluak potentzia elektronikaren teknologian funtsezko osagaiak dira. Karkasa trinko batean kapsulatutako tiristore bat edo gehiagoz osatuta daude. Tiristoreak lau geruzakoak dira, Potentzia handiko AC edo DC korrontea kontrolatzen eta erregulatzen duten aplikazioetan nagusiki erabiltzen diren hiru terminal erdieroale gailuak. Inpedantzia handiko egoera batetik inpedantzia baxuko eroapen egoerara azkar alda daitezke abiarazte-seinale batean oinarrituta, horrela, korrontearen kontrol zehatza lortuz.
